Answer:

The length of segment BC is;


41\text{ units}

Step-by-step explanation:

Given the figure in the attached image.

Quadrilateral ABCD is reflected across line m to create quadrilateral A'B'C'D'

Since the Quadrilateral was only reflected, the resulting image quadrilateral must be congruent.

So;


\text{ABCD}\cong A^(\prime)B^(\prime)C^(\prime)D^(\prime)

Since the two quadrilaterals are congruent, then the corresponding sides of the quadrilaterals will also be congruent.


BC\cong B^(\prime)C^(\prime)

Given in the diagram;


B^(\prime)C^(\prime)=41

So;


\begin{gathered} BC=B^(\prime)C^(\prime)=41 \\ BC=41\text{ units} \end{gathered}

Therefore, the length of segment BC is;


41\text{ units}
